This show is extremely well done. The range of products showcased is broad and interesting, and the amount of detail presented for each segment strikes the right balance between thoroughness and conciseness -- particularly given the short attention span of today's TV audience. The finished product is slick and technically excellent, which is particularly remarkable given just how few people put this show together (take a moment to watch the end credits sometime -- you'll be surprised!) I was unimpressed by the work of the male narrator they used in some early episodes, but apart from that I've found little to fault and have been a devoted watcher pretty much since day one. Unreservedly suitable and entertaining for all ages, and superb for family viewing.

I can't get enough of this show. The simple, straightforward delivery really allows the viewer to focus on the manufacturing processes without dealing with any drama or attempts at humor.My kids thought it was boring at first, but they are now "addicted" to the show. VERY educational. I only hope the show keeps its current format and does not switch to a flashier one as the show's popularity grows.I have seen shows on the manufacturing of everything from Cricket bats to vinyl records disks and dinosaur skeleton reproductions. If you are curious about the fabrication process involved in the manufacturing of everyday devices, you will also find "How it's Made" hard to turn off.
